Story Hotel Studio Malmö Review

Story Hotels are a set of three hotels in Sweden that recently joined Hyatt as JdV properties. They are full integrated with Hyatt; meaning you can earn points, book reward nights, and are entitled to World of Hyatt elite benefits. Holland America’s Club Orange Explained

Holland America’s Club Orange Explained Club Orange is a paid add on for Holland America Line cruises.  It is completely separate from their Mariner Society loyalty program which rewards return passengers.  Club Orange can be purchased by anyone whether it is your first cruise or 100th cruise.
